I’ve been diving into steamy romance novels for years, and I’ve found some fantastic spots for recommendations. Goodreads is my go-to—just search for 'steamy romance' lists, and you’ll drown in options. The reviews are brutally honest, so you’ll know if a book delivers the heat. TikTok’s booktok community is another goldmine; creators there obsess over tropes like enemies-to-lovers or forbidden romance. I stumbled upon 'Neon Gods' by Katee Robert there, and it blew my mind. Reddit’s r/RomanceBooks is also a treasure trove—threads like 'spiciest books you’ve ever read' are pure gold. Don’t overlook niche blogs like Smart Bitches Trashy Books—their snarky recs never disappoint.

Finding steamy romance novels that truly captivate readers involves diving into a mix of well-loved classics and hidden gems. I always start by exploring authors known for their sizzling chemistry and emotional depth, like Lisa Kleypas for historical romance or Christina Lauren for contemporary steam. 'The Kiss Quotient' by Helen Hoang is a standout with its unique premise and scorching scenes. Another favorite is 'Bared to You' by Sylvia Day, which blends intense passion with complex character dynamics. Online communities like Goodreads and Reddit’s romance forums are goldmines for recommendations. I often look for threads discussing 'spicy' or 'high heat' books, where readers share their top picks. BookTok and Bookstagram also highlight trending titles, such as 'It Happened One Summer' by Tessa Bailey, which combines humor with sizzling romance. Don’t overlook niche subgenres like paranormal romance—'A Court of Thorns and Roses' by Sarah J. Maas has a devoted fanbase for its blend of fantasy and steam. Libraries and indie bookstores often curate romance sections with staff picks, which can lead you to unexpected treasures.
